Sharon Richardson competed at the 1960 Olympics, placing ninth on the vault, while still a student at Illinois University High School. She also competed at the 1959 Pan American Games, winning a gold medal in the team all-around. Richardson competed for Pond’s Palaestrum. She later became a gymnastics coach at Coe College in Cedar Rapids, Iowa. She was featured on the cover of Life magazine, along with Doris Fuchs.
